This book is based on three undergraduate and postgraduate courses taught by the author on Matrix theory, Probability theory and Antenna theory over the past several years.

It discusses Matrix theory, Probability theory and Antenna theory with solved problems. It will be useful to undergraduate and postgraduate students of Electronics and Communications Engineering.

Harish Parthasarathy received B.tech degree in Electrical Engineering from IIT Kanpur and his Phd degree in Signal Processing from IIT Delhi in 1994. He worked as a visiting fellow in the Indian Institute of Astro Physics, Bangalore from 1993 to 1994. He has worked as a faculty in the Electrical Engineering departments at IIT Bombay and IIT Kanpur. Currently, he is a professor in the Electronics and Communication Division in NSIT, Delhi. He teaches courses on Signal processing Electromagnetics, transmission lines, wave guides & antennas and electives in quantum field theory, quantum robotics & quantum stochastic processes to undergraduate and postgraduate students. He has published over 70 papers in international journals and conferences and he has also published 12 books on variety of topics in mathematical physics, signal processing and antenna theory.
